Spire Global Earnings Call Summary

Earnings Call Date:Aug 12, 2026
(Q2-2026)
|
% Change Since: |
Next Earnings Date:Nov 11, 2026
Earnings Call Sentiment Positive
The call presented clear operational momentum: accelerating core revenue (Q2 +16% YoY, +19% sequential), expanding contract backlog (over 85% of guidance contracted), manufacturing scale-up (300–400 satellites annual capacity), notable NOAA and international wins, technology milestones (cross-plane OISL) and a favorable arbitration award (~$12.4M). Offsetting these positives were a material quarter-over-quarter gross margin decline (38% vs. 52% prior year) driven by the WildFireSat cancellation, continued negative adjusted EBITDA (-$8.6M) and negative operating cash flow (-$23.4M), and execution/timing risk tied to H2 contract awards and NOAA IDIQ timing. Management expects margins and cash flow to improve as revenue scales in H2 and into 2027, and the balance of disclosures indicates momentum outweighs near-term challenges.

Company Guidance
Management reaffirmed full‑year 2026 revenue guidance of $75–$85M (midpoint implies ~50% core YoY growth), noting H1 revenue of $33.9M and an implied H2 of ~$41–$51M; Q2 GAAP revenue was $18M (core +16% YoY, +19% sequentially). As of end‑July, >85% of the full‑year guidance (and >85% of the midpoint) is contracted (up from 76% in May), with near‑term drivers including an 8‑figure U.S. microwave‑sounding contract in negotiation, a NOAA RO bridge/renewal expected to exceed last year’s $11.2M award, a HyMS data extension up to $5M over nine months, an expanded EUMETSAT RO award >€4M annually, and pipelines of >$150M at NOAA and >$100M across the U.S. federal channel. Financials tied to the outlook: non‑GAAP gross margin 38% (Q2), adjusted EBITDA -$8.6M (improved 16% YoY, 15% sequentially), cash used in operations $23.4M (improved 32% YoY, 11% sequentially), cash & marketable securities ≈$92M and debt‑free; management expects gross‑margin expansion in H2 and adjusted EBITDA breakeven by late‑2026/early‑2027. Operationally they cited 29 satellites launched in 2026 to date, RFGL capacity ~10x YTD, manufacturing capacity ~300–400 satellites/year, and a ~$12.4M arbitration award in Spire’s favor.

Spire Global Financial Statement Overview

Summary
Overall fundamentals are pressured by very weak income statement and cash flow performance despite a better current balance sheet. TTM shows sharp revenue contraction and very large losses (deeply negative net/EBIT margins), while operating cash flow (~-$75M) and free cash flow (~-$109M) remain materially negative, implying reliance on external funding. Balance-sheet leverage is currently low (debt-to-equity ~0.05) and equity is positive, but prior negative equity and volatility reduce confidence.
